macOS/iOS API解説

iOS , Mac アプリケーション開発のために使われる主要フレームワークの日本語情報です。2010年代に書かれた内容です。今後更新はありません。

目次

bundleWithIdentifier:

指定したIDを持つ以前につくられたNSBundleインスタンスを返します
+(NSBundle *)bundleWithIdentifier:(NSString *)identifier:

解説

指定したIDを持つ以前につくられたNSBundleインスタンスを返します。
インスタンスが、現在存在しなければいけません。
なければnilを返します。

返り値

( NSBundle * )

バンドル

引数

( NSString * )identifier

バンドルID

クラス

NSBundle

Class Methods

使用可能

10.0

参照

+ bundleForClass:
+ bundleWithPath:

例文

#import "SetImage.h"

@implementation SetImage

- (IBAction)set:(id)sender
{

    NSBundle *bundle;
        //ターゲット、アプリケーション設定に CFBundleIdentifier 文字列 com.oomori.theAppと設定してある
        bundle = [NSBundle bundleWithIdentifier:@"com.oomori.theApp" ];
        NSLog([bundle bundlePath]);

}

@end